Vice Governor: Jakartans must Be Disciplined to Obey PPKM Level 3 Rules

Jakarta Vice Governor, Ahmad Riza Patria continues to urge its residents to be disciplined to comply with the PPKM Level 3 rules during the handling of the Covid-19 outbreak, especially in offices and schools.

Office and non-essential work is a maximum of 50 percent working from home or Work From Home (WFH)

"Office and non-essential work is a maximum of 50 percent working from home or Work From Home (WFH). Those who work in the office are required to use the PeduliLindungi application for incoming and outgoing access," he said, in a written statement, Thursday (2/17).

He continued public infrastructure (construction sites and project sites) were allowed to operate 100 percent provided that they implemented health protocols, operating hours, and limited capacity.

As for the non-public infrastructure (construction sites and project sites) were allowed to operate with a maximum capacity of 50 percent and must follow the provisions of operating hours.

Then the essential government sector follows the technical provisions of the Ministry of Empowerment of State Apparatuses and Bureaucratic Reform.

"Regarding limited face-to-face learning (PTM) or online, we refer to the central government," he said.
